hadoop搭建之jdk安装
来源:互联网 发布:大数据的由来 编辑:程序博客网 时间:2024/06/06 00:31
----- 安装jdk;
目前的集群中包括4个节点:一个主节点,3个从节点,节点之间局域网连接,可以互相通信,节点的ip地址分布如下:
节点ip分布 节点
机器分布 ip地址
主节点
master.hadoop
172.21.3.73
从节点
Slave1.Hadoop
Slave2.Hadoop
Slave3.Hadoop
172.21.3.72
172.21.3.71
172.21.3.70----- 为了以后方便管理(统一使用root安装所有的软件),jdk安装在所有服务器上的步骤如下:
1,切换到root用户 命令:【su -root】2,查看以前是不是安装了opeojdk命令:【 rpm -qa | grep java】显示如果有以下列表中的openjdk,则需卸载:
tzdata-java-2013g-1.el6.noarch
java-1.7.0-openjdk-1.7.0.45-2.4.3.3.el6.x86_64
java-1.6.0openjdk1.6.0.01.66.1.13.0.el6.x86_64
3,卸载openjdk:命令:【rpm -e --nodeps +参数名称】(记得第一次执行这个命令时,单纯的我还一个个打上去。。。)rpm -e --nodeps tzdata-java-2013g-1.el6.noarch
rpm -e --nodeps java-1.7.0-openjdk-1.7.0.45-2.4.3.3.el6.x86_64
rpm -e --nodeps java-1.6.0-openjdk-1.6.0.0-1.66.1.13.0.el6.x86_64
4,以root用户登录各个节点上,在“/usr”下创建“java”文件夹。【mkdir /usr/java】5,下载jdk(推荐去官网下载linux的版本即可),并把安装包复制到java目录下6,进入 usr/java文件下命令:【cd /usr/java】7,修改权限,参数“jdk1.7.0_80.rpm.gz”的权限;命令:【chmod 755 jdk1.7.0_80.rpm.gz】8,解压(一般情况为 tar 压缩包,可以使用tar -zxvf 命令进行解压,这里使用rpm包)
命令【rpm -i jdk1.7.0_80.rpm.gz】
9,如果想创建快捷方式的话,可以使用一下命令( 因为第一次搭建hadoop,我没有这么讲究,可能以后打开更方便吧!)命令【ln -s /usr/java/jdk1.7.0_80】10, 配置环境变量命令【vi /etc/profile】添加内容:
#set java environment
export JAVA_HOME=/usr/java/jdk1.7.0_80/
export JRE_HOME=/usr/java/jdk1.7.0_80/jre
export CLASSPATH=.:$CLASSPATH:$JAVA_HOME/lib:$JRE_HOME/lib
export PATH=$PATH:$JAVA_HOME/bin:$JRE_HOME/bin
11,使其编译的环境生效命令【source /etc/profile】
12,可以输入java ,javac,java -version 进行验证.
阅读全文
0 0
- hadoop搭建之jdk安装
- Hadoop环境搭建之JDK的安装
- hadoop环境搭建之安装JDK
- hadoop搭建之jdk安装【问题】
- linux下搭建hadoop和spark环境之安装jdk
- hadoop搭建之hadoop安装
- 虚拟环境下搭建hadoop之二——安装JDK和hadoop
- Hadoop安装之配置JDK
- Hadoop环境搭建(三、安装JDK)
- 大数据集群搭建之hadoop、tomcat、jdk等工具的安装(三)
- CentOS环境搭建(JDK安装、mysql安装、hadoop安装等)
- Hadoop集群搭建之四 CentOS7+JDK+Hadoop+zookeeper+HBase
- hadoop集群搭建(ip设置和jdk安装)
- hadoop环境搭建准备工作之一:安装JDK(linux)
- 从零开始搭建hadoop分布式集群环境:(二)安装JDK
- 安装Hadoop,搭建jdk环境,运行wordcount程序
- hadoop平台搭建(2)--jdk的安装及配置
- hadoop搭建前奏 --- linux下的jdk安装配置
- <leetcode> 521. Longest Uncommon Subsequence I
- 安装pygame
- [ github ] 我是怎么用GitHub的?
- SQL索引
- 安卓开发中的色彩管理
- hadoop搭建之jdk安装
- angular jit and aot
- install mysql on Linux CentOs
- 【SQLSEVER2008连接】使用telnet 127.0.0.1 1433 连接失败问题解决方法
- 数据结构 P50 算法实现 栈的应用-行编辑程序
- Arduino 单片机之SD卡函数封装
- Struts2入门 自动装配 Servlet API
- Idea小技巧 之 折叠代码块(默认折叠所有ctrl+shift+/,展开所有ctrl+*)
- android控件覆盖方法